Radiating charm and character, this c1924 brick cottage offers the best of everything - a rich history that has been lovingly preserved combined with modern comforts and low maintenance living, all in a sought-after location close to the city centre.

With glorious street appeal, the 2-bedroom home provides an inviting first impression; with a neat picket fence, sheltered verandah and superb stained glass windows at the street frontage.

Indoors, many of the original features have been maintained - there are high ceilings, feature fireplaces, Tas Oak floorboards hiding underneath the well-maintained carpet (you choose!), plus the master bedroom and lounge benefit from the beautiful outlook through the feature windows.

On the other hand, the home is connected to mains gas - providing convenient heating, hot water and cooking facilities. There is a reverse cycle air conditioner in the lounge for additional comfort and convenience, and NBN connection to the premises.

The living and dining room is spacious and sunny, with a cosy and welcoming feel. The kitchen has been upgraded in recent years and includes ample cupboard space, an extendable island bench, plus an exquisite outlook over the rooftops and towards Mt Wellington.

Generously sized and inviting, the master bedroom has a large built-in wardrobe and decorative hearth with timber mantel. There is also a central bathroom with toilet, vanity and spacious shower, plus a separate laundry at the back of the property.

The private rear yard includes an easy-care garden and BBQ area; perfect for entertaining with friends or taking a little time to enjoy the peace and tranquility that pleasant outdoors spaces provide. There is also a single garage for secure off-street parking or additional storage surplus to the under house storage accessed at the rear of the property.

This delightful property is ideally located within walking distance of local cafés and boutiques, with the renowned eateries and entertainment in North Hobart close by and comprehensive shopping at New Town Plaza.
Central Hobart is just over five minutes away by car, a ten-minute bike ride, or an easily achievable walk away. If you prefer, there is a bus stop with regular services just meters from the front door, providing convenient access to the city.

With plenty of well-regarded primary and secondary schools in the area (including the prestigious Friends' School), and just a short distance from Calvary hospital, work and study have never been more convenient.
